. �� � <br /> FIND[NGS AND CONCLUSiONS: <br /> Criterion No. 1: <br /> That the variance is necessary because of exceptional or extraordinary <br /> circumstances regarding the size, shape, topography, or location of the <br /> subject property; or the location of a pre-existing improvement on the <br /> subject property that conformed to the zoning code in effect when the <br /> improvement was constructed. <br /> a. Findings: The subject parcel has exceptional or <br /> extraordinary circumstances because it is a narrow lot that is <br /> only 25 feet wide and only 5� fcet in depth with a total lot area <br /> of only 1,375 sq.ft. <br /> There is an existing residential structure on the site that was <br /> built in 1910 according to Snohomish County records. The <br /> structure is approsimately 46 feet 6 inches long by 22 fcet 2 <br /> inches wide. It is located only inches from the east property <br /> line and is on the north side property line leaving only a 2 feet <br /> 10 inch setback to the south property line and 8 feet to the <br /> �vest property line. Within this 8 foot rear setback area is an <br /> existing 3 foot by 3 foot landing and stainvay that provides <br /> access to the rear unit. The applicant proposes to replace this <br /> rear landing and stainvay with a new landing that would <br /> measure 4 feet by 8 feet. This would fuRher encroach into the <br /> already minimal setback area leaving only 4 feet to the west <br /> propeRy line. <br /> b. Conciusions:. The subject property has exceptional <br /> circumstances because it is a very small lot that is both narrow <br /> and has very limited lot depth. There is an existing structure <br /> on the site that takes up almost all of the lot. Both the lot and <br /> the structurc are considered non-conforming because they <br /> were established prior to zoning requirements. <br /> Criterion No. 2: <br /> That the variance will not be materially detrimental to the property in the <br /> area of the subject property or to the Ciry as a whole. <br /> 2� <br /> 1 <br />
